Step-03: Review ArgoCD Application Manifest¶
This file is located at: argocd-manifests/application-ui.yaml
apiVersion: argoproj.io/v1alpha1
kind: Application
metadata:
name: ui
namespace: argocd
spec:
project: default
source:
repoURL: https://github.com/stacksimplify/aws-devops-github-actions-ecr-argocd3.git
targetRevision: main
path: src/ui/chart
helm:
valueFiles:
- values-ui.yaml
destination:
server: https://kubernetes.default.svc
namespace: default
syncPolicy:
automated:
prune: true # Auto-delete resources not in Git
selfHeal: true # Auto-sync if drift detected
syncOptions:
- CreateNamespace=true
This file is located at: argocd-manifests/application-ui.yaml
It defines how ArgoCD should deploy the retail-ui microservice using your Git repository and Helm chart.
Breakdown of Key Fields:¶
metadata.name & metadata.namespace¶
This tells ArgoCD:
- The application is called
ui - It will be managed by the ArgoCD instance running in the
argocdnamespace
source¶
repoURL: https://github.com/stacksimplify/aws-devops-github-actions-ecr-argocd3.git
targetRevision: main
path: src/ui/chart
This defines where ArgoCD should pull the deployment configuration from:
repoURL: The GitHub repo where your Helm chart livestargetRevision: Branch name (usuallymain)path: Directory path to the Helm chart within the repo
helm.valueFiles¶
This tells ArgoCD which values file to use when rendering the Helm chart.
You're overriding defaults in values.yaml with EKS-specific settings in values-ui.yaml.
destination¶
This tells ArgoCD where to deploy the app:
server: Deploy into the same Kubernetes cluster where ArgoCD is installednamespace: Target namespace (defaultfor now; can beretailappslater)
syncPolicy¶
These settings control how and when ArgoCD syncs the application:
automated: Enables automatic sync on any Git changeprune: Deletes old resources no longer defined in GitselfHeal: Restores drift if someone manually edits the app in the clusterCreateNamespace=true: Creates the target namespace if it doesn't exist
Summary¶
This manifest makes your app fully Git-driven and self-healing:
- You control deployments via Git commits
- ArgoCD ensures what's in Git is always what's in the cluster

What Does "Synced" Mean?¶
- ArgoCD compares Git state with cluster state
- If the app is not present or is outdated, it deploys it
- If the app is already up to date, it reports
Synced - ArgoCD will auto-correct any drift if
selfHeal: trueis enabled
